Alison-Madueke Lauds NNPC On Safety

Published by Guardian on Sat, 22 Oct 2011


BRIEFSMINISTER of Petroleum Resources, Mrs. Diezani Alison-Madueke has hailed the management and staff of the Nigerian National Petroleum Corporation (NNPC) on the successful execution of a comprehensive health, safety and environment (HSE) exercise, which involved the total evacuation of the entire four blocks of the massive NNPC Towers in Abuja.The safety drill is in line with the global oil and gas industry policy on HSE, which entails periodic and coordinated awareness exercise.Speaking to journalists after the drill, Alison-Madueke noted that the exercise, which for the first time covered the entire NNPC Complex, would go a long way in implanting safety consciousness in the minds of workers.In his remarks, the Group Managing Director of NNPC, Engineer Austin Oniwon, said safety of the work place is of utmost priority to the management of the corporation.Utomi Holds Summit On EntrepreneurshipBy Bertram NwannekanmaPROFESSOR of Political Economy and management expert, Prof Pat Utomi has described entrepreneurship as a very important process in the nation's transformation agenda.Utomi, who through his organization, Megastrat Consulting is holding an entrepreneurship summit on November 1 and 2 in Lagos to showcase this, expressed optimism that Nigeria can achieve economic growth if it can prevent the orgy of violence from degenerating into anarchy, as well as prepare the private sector right .Speaking at an interactive session to herald the summit in Lagos, the renowned economist stressed that the country is at a remarkable position for economic growth because entrepreneurial skill can address the nation's challenge ofwealth creation and unemployment.'Fuel Subsidy Removal Must Benefit Masses'By Ebere AmehCHAIRMAN of the Lagos chapter of the Pentecostal Fellowship of Nigeria (PFN), Apostle Alex Bamgbola has stated that there is nothing wrong in the removal of subsidy on petroleum products, but was quick to add that if the subsidy removal does not benefit the generality of the masses, it becomes an abomination unto God.Comparing Nigeria with Venezuela, Bamgbola noted: 'It's insane and I don't have any apology for my language. Nigeria started way before Venezuela and now Venezuela, a small nation, has up to 30 refineries. The four we say we have not worked efficiently. Why' Just because of corruption.'He made the declaration while fielding questions from journalists on pressing national issues during the press conference preceding the Annual Symposium on Christian unity with the constant theme, 'That they may be one.'The symposium, which is organised by the International Foundation For Christian Unity (IFCU) in conjunction with the PFN is scheduled to take place at the Nigerian Institute of International Affairs (NIIA), Victoria Island, Lagos on October 27, 2011 with the topic, 'Exploring A New Way To Christian Unity.'.Confusion Over Confab In Ebonyi CommunityFrom Leo Sobechi, AbakalikiTENSION has continued to mount over moves by two millionaires to convoke a peace and reconciliation meeting of stakeholders of various political persuasions in Edda community of Afikpo council of Ebonyi State, with the Chairman of the council, Nkama Nkama Ude, summoning all elected representatives in the area under the platform of Peoples Democratic Party, (PDP) to a crucial meeting.Two wealthy members of the community, had sent out invitations to all stakeholders for a meeting at Ekoli to cool frayed nerves caused by the last general election and chart a way forward for the community.The meeting, which was scheduled to hold on October 29, 2011 was also intended to unite the community.But sources told The Guardian that the hurried manner in which the invitation notes were sent out to select stakeholders raised suspicion among some notable politicians in the area, including a legislator; who was excluded from the planned meeting, that the confab could be a clever maneuver to hijack leadership in the community.Firm Sponsors Nigerians To KoreaBy Olamide OlayiwolaLG Electronics has sponsored some top Nigerian building contractors to participate in a training forum and also visit to its factory in South Korea.The objective of the visit was to further strengthen the present trust and confidence of the main contractors in the quality of LG's airconditioners.The participants were exposed to LG's production line, intake and storage area of materials, work in progress and various world class quality checks in different stages of airconditioning production line.The trip was led by Mr. Peter Ko, General Manager, Air-conditioning, LG Electronics (West Africa Operations) and Mr. Niyi Kolawole, Managing Director/CEO, Tecnicool Nigeria Ltd, LG Electronics' strategic partner for commercial air-conditioners in Nigeria. They were accompanied by the representative of Blue Ocean Nigeria, Mr. Summit Laha.
